Start sleep in cmd. There is timeout command that waits for seconds.

Start sleep in cmd. There is timeout command that waits for seconds. There's also waitfor, which pauses for X seconds or until a signal is received from another computer or window. Jun 30, 2014 · How do I get a Windows batch script to wait a few seconds? sleep and wait don't seem to work (unrecognized command). May 3, 2017 · I use a batch file to start up a few of the programs I need running in the background. It allows you to introduce a delay or wait time in your script before proceeding to the next line or command. . 0. Jan 21, 2015 · Sleep is a Windows Scripting Host command (like JScript or VBScript). It's not really a cmd-interpreted batch thing. Apr 15, 2021 · To do this we can use the PowerShell Start-Sleep cmdlet. This isn’t good news if we need millisecond level accuracy, but let’s have a look at how the accuracy scales if we increase the sleep duration. The Start-Sleep cmdlet suspends the activity in a script or session for the specified period of time. The start-sleep cmdlet in PowerShell is actually pretty straightforward to use. Apr 26, 2025 · Adding sleep or wait functions in Windows batch scripts can be achieved through several methods, depending on your requirements and the specifics of the operating system. 1 > NUL Some versions of Windows (like Windows Server 2003) has the sleep. timeout and waitfor are included with Windows 7 Sep 26, 2012 · The timeout command does not work with Windows XP even with the 2003 Resource kit installed and the sleep command does not work in Windows 7 so the ping command can still be of good use if you are using the batch file on both Win7 and WinXP. We’re going to measure the average additional overhead of Start-Sleep for values from 1ms to 100ms. There is timeout command that waits for seconds. With this command, we can let the script sleep for a couple of seconds. 3ms. Equivalent PowerShell: Start-Sleep - Suspend shell, script, or runspace activity (sleep). In this detailed guide, we will explore what Start-Sleep is, why and how it is used, and its importance in automation and testing. The Start-Sleep cmdlet takes a parameter called "Seconds" that specifies the duration of the pause in seconds. You can provide an integer value or a floating-point number to Jan 23, 2021 · Over 100 iterations our sleep command actually took an average of 15. exe executable: sleep [delay in seconds] Note The PowerShell cmdlet Start-Sleep is used to pause the execution of a script or command for a specific duration. To sleep 50ms in cmd: powershell Start-Sleep -m 50 The Start-Sleep cmdlet suspends the activity in a script or session for the specified period of time. You can use it for many tasks, such as waiting for an operation to complete or pausing before repeating an operation. Mar 1, 2025 · PowerShell’s Start-Sleep cmdlet is a simple yet powerful tool used to pause script execution for a specified period. Jan 28, 2014 · On Windows Vista / Windows 7 you can use the timeout command: timeout /T [delay in seconds] /NOBREAK > NUL On previous versions of Windows, you can use the ping command (the ping command has 1000 ms of delay between each iteration): ping -n [delay in seconds + 1] 127. In this article, I am going to give you a couple of examples of how you can use the PowerShell Sleep cmd. Timeout is like a pause that auto continues after a specified time or on keypress (unless the /nobreak switch is used). Up until now, I had used the pause command to execute it after some of the other start-ups finished. In case if millisecond sleep is needed, powershell's Start-Sleep can be used. zfsb kbkuub monjip yckk llxdxe cvahnm pgjf gupa oacrwran zdqr